MP3 The Dreadful Melodies - Strange Commodity

A genre jumping experiment in home recording that has emerged to see the light of day. This debut effort features field recordings, homemade 8-bit samples, and odd instrumentation, all married with simple, honest songwriting.

I set out to record my first full length album ten years ago, but my recording obsession started when I was only 7 years old. I would make up countless songs and tell ghost stories through the plastic multi-colored microphone. I graduated to a dual cassette tape deck boom box in middle school; All the while torturing my parents with my bedroom performances. I recorded back and forth between the two decks effectively making it my first multi-track studio. When I finally got my Yamaha 4-Track sometime in the early 90’s I used it so often that I snapped the record button right off of the machine. I have always been a little heavy handed.

Today at the age of 33 I favor antiquated electronics, big fat zip disks for storage, casiotones with faux wood paneling, low quality samplers, and estate sale studio components to record through. The experimentation and the careful assembly of all these strange parts into a recorded performance is the most fun for me. In fact, I question if I am a musician at all. I play quite a few instruments on “Strange Commodity”, but to me it is the knob tweeking, and fader sequencing that makes the difference between a sonic mess and a masterpiece. I still have so much to learn.

After nine and a half years on my journey to record my first full length CD, I decided to start over from scratch, spare one song I didn’t have the heart to throw away. I am curious if you will be able to pick it out? The other twenty odd songs I wrote over the last nine and a half years are still in my closet in a metal box. I consider these stale works my learning curve that provided me with years of entertainment. Some people play video games, some people watch sports, this is what I do with my time. The new songs I have compiled on “Strange Commodity” represent a lift from the digital curse of re-recording tracks for over a decade. I finally decided to finish something fresh and share it with you. I hope you enjoy.
